Mrs. D. gavd excellent advice. Since I have been battling a chronic yeast problem for the past 4 years, in addition to the candida diet, these are a couple of things which might be of help:
all cotton underwear, and don't use dryer sheets when drying clothes.
My Gyn doctor had me make up boric acid suppositories, and use for a period of 2 weeks when the normally prescribed medications did not work, including 13 courses of Diflucan in one year (I am not diabetic), and this is also recommended by Dr. Elizabeth Stewart, MD, FACOG, author of "The V Book".
It was also recommended that I take a probiotic, Culturelle.
At the current moment I am yeast free.
I realize that your friend may not have time for all of this because of her multiple duties with 5 children, plus the twins, but hopefully some of these suggestions might help.
